Cleveland Indians (15-13) @ Kansas City Royals (16-12)

RHP Shane Bieber (3-2, 2.76 ERA) vs. RHP Brady Singer (1-3, 3.09 ERA)

First pitch — 7:10 p.m. CT

Kauffman Stadium, Kansas City, Missouri

Quick Hits:

  • Despite his undefeated record against the Royals, Bieber hasn’t been as efficient at Kauffman Stadium. In three starts there, Bieber has a 4.15 ERA and has allowed four home runs in 17 13 innings.

  • In his last three games, Hunter Dozier is 6-for-12 (.500) with two home runs and five RBIs.

  • Brady Singer has faced the Indians twice. His 1.38 ERA is the lowest against any opponent he’s faced (min. 10 innings).

  • The Chicago White Sox lost this afternoon to the Cincinnati Reds 1-0 in extra innings. With a win tonight, the Royals can reclaim sole possession of first place.

  • In its last five games, Kansas City pitching has allowed 40 runs (AVG: 8 runs per game).
